Materials Needed for DIY Candles

Making candles at home doesn’t require fancy tools or expensive materials. Below are some common supplies you’ll need to make cheap candles for Christmas:

1. Wax

The most common types of wax used for DIY candles are paraffin wax, soy wax, and beeswax. Soy wax is the most affordable and eco-friendly option, making it a popular choice for Christmas candles.

2. Wick

Candle wicks come in various sizes and materials, such as cotton or wood. Choose a wick that’s appropriate for the size of your candle container. For smaller candles, a thinner cotton wick works well, while larger candles may need a thicker wick.

3. Molds or Containers

You can use glass jars, metal tins, or silicone molds for your candles. Recycled jars from jams, sauces, or old candles are great options to save money and give your candles a rustic, eco-friendly vibe.

4. Fragrance Oils and Colorants (Optional)

If you want to add some festive scents to your candles, consider using essential oils or fragrance oils. For a more personal touch, choose seasonal scents like cinnamon, peppermint, or pine. You can also use candle dyes to add a pop of color to your creations.

Step-by-Step Guide to Making Cheap Candles for Christmas

Once you have your materials ready, making candles at home is simple. Follow these easy steps to create your own homemade candles for Christmas:

1. Melt the Wax

Start by melting your wax. You can do this in a double boiler or a microwave-safe container. If using a double boiler, place the wax in the top part of the boiler and heat it gently. If using a microwave, heat the wax in short bursts, stirring in between until it’s fully melted.

2. Add Fragrance and Color

Once the wax has melted, add your fragrance oils and colorants if desired. Be sure to follow the manufacturer’s recommendations for how much fragrance to add. Stir well to evenly distribute the fragrance throughout the wax.

3. Attach the Wick

Before pouring the wax into your containers or molds, attach the wick to the bottom. You can do this by dipping the bottom of the wick in melted wax and pressing it into the center of your container. This will help it stay in place as you pour the wax.

4. Pour the Wax

Carefully pour the melted wax into your containers, leaving a small gap at the top. Be sure the wick remains centered as you pour. Let the candles sit undisturbed to harden for several hours, or until they are completely cool.

5. Trim the Wick

Once the candles have hardened, trim the wick to about 1/4 inch above the surface of the candle. This ensures a clean, even burn when you light the candles.

How to Decorate Your Homemade Candles for Christmas

To make your candles even more festive, you can add some creative decorations. Here are a few ideas:

1. Add Seasonal Embellishments

Consider adding small embellishments like pinecones, cinnamon sticks, or dried orange slices to the outside of your candles for a natural, Christmas-inspired look.

2. Customize the Labels

If you’re giving the candles as gifts, personalize them by adding a label or tag with a special message. You can create your own labels with festive fonts or purchase pre-made labels to make the process faster.

3. Use Festive Containers

Instead of using plain glass jars, look for inexpensive containers with a holiday theme. You can often find holiday-themed containers at craft stores or online retailers, or you can repurpose containers from around your home.
